New test for evolution

CaseID: IntEvo-003
Purpose:
 Reply to a mail sent to you by you

Steps

1. To reply to the mail, select the mail
2. click on reply
3. Add some text in the body
4. Send the email

Result
A compose mail dialog should pop-up with subject prefixed by Re: and sender in the from field.
The original mail should be in the selected format
The addresses should be added to the appropriate fields
The mail should be delivered to the respective recipients. In case, the mail could not be delivered, the user should get a mail saying that it could not be delivered to those recipients
The received mail should contain text in the body in the same way that it was sent
The received mail should contain all the attachments that were sent
